Cultivating Progress: The Role of Modern Techniques in Sustainable Farming

Modern agricultural techniques are revolutionizing the way we produce food, offering farmers innovative tools to boost yields while minimizing environmental impact. From precision farming technologies that optimize resource allocation to data-driven insights that enhance decision-making, these advancements empower farmers to cultivate more food with less resources. , Moreover, the integration of sustainable practices such as cover cropping and no-till farming helps restore soil health, reducing erosion and enhancing biodiversity. This transformation not only benefits farmers' livelihoods but also creates a more resilient agricultural system for future generations.

The adoption of modern techniques has a cascading effect on landscapes, promoting healthier ecosystems and enriching the rural environment.

  • With implementing precision irrigation systems, farmers can minimize water consumption, preserving precious water resources.
  • Sophisticated sensors monitor soil conditions in real time, allowing for optimized fertilizer application and reducing nutrient runoff into waterways.
  • Drones equipped with high-resolution cameras provide valuable insights into crop health and pest infestations, enabling timely intervention and minimizing the need for harmful pesticides.

This combination of technology and sustainable practices is paving the way for a more resilient and thriving agricultural future. Revitalizing Rural Areas

Across the United States, a wave of community-led farming is transforming rural landscapes. This movement, known as The New Agrarianism, focuses on building sustainable food systems that are rooted in community values and regional knowledge.

One of the foundations of Rural Revival is the creation of Community Supported Agriculture (CSA) programs. These initiatives link producers directly with citizens, fostering connections and celebrating seasonal food.

  • Moreover, Rural Revival initiatives often employ innovative agricultural practices such as permaculture. These methods seek to improve soil health, conserve water resources, and decrease the environmental impact of food production.
